Re: Constant loud hum or buzz on receive
#ubitx-help
#v5
You do not have a common ground. The mic, key, antenna shields and power should all be connected together. Put it in a metal case and your issues will probably go away

Re: Constant loud hum or buzz on receive
#ubitx-help
#v5
I would look at your power supply first. It is probably a switching power supply and the power getting out of it is not filtered enough. Try using a 12v battery as a test to see if the hum
